.block-system-branding-block{display:flex;flex-shrink:0}@media(min-width: 1140px){.block-system-branding-block{-webkit-padding-before:12px;padding-block-start:12px;-webkit-padding-after:12px;padding-block-end:12px}}.block-system-branding-block .navbar-brand{display:inline-flex;align-items:center;justify-content:flex-start;height:100%}.block-system-branding-block .site-logo{width:auto;max-height:37px;-webkit-margin-end:0;margin-inline-end:0}@media(min-width: 1140px){.block-system-branding-block .site-logo{max-height:100px}}.block-system-branding-block .site-name{display:none}